Struct HStack 

Source
pub struct HStack { /* private fields */ }
Expand description

Container that positions children horizontally.

Like VStack, this operates on Widget instances from rlvgl_widgets.

Implementations§

Source§

impl HStack

Source

pub fn new(height: i32) -> Self

Create an empty horizontal stack with the given height.

Source

pub fn spacing(self, spacing: i32) -> Self

Set the spacing between stacked children.

Source

pub fn child<W, F>(self, width: i32, builder: F) -> Self
where W: Widget + 'static, F: FnOnce(Rect) -> W,

Add a child of the given width, created by the supplied builder.
